What is Microsoft Project?

Stay organized, focused, and in charge. Tackle anything from small projects to large initiatives. You may or may not be a project manager, but now you can be the boss of any project with a powerful, easy-to-use app.

What differentiates Microsoft Project from other similar products?

A project management tool with all the functions a project manager needs. Basic functions such as Gantt chart, dash line, and resource management are natural, but it is wonderful that EVM management can be done with this one. Also, as small-scale projects are often carried out in-house, the frequency of rescheduling is high, but by setting a context for each WBS, if the schedule of the previous task is changed, the next one will also be added automatically. As the schedule is changed, the risk work is very easy and useful.

What is your favorite aspect of this product?

It is natural that the functions are multifunctional, but the interface is similar to other Microsoft products, so it is easy to install and the barrier to entry is reduced. If you master it, it is compatible with PMBOK, so you can handle calculations like EVM and you can simulate cost outlooks with this software, leading to actions like securing a budget.

What do you dislike most about this product?

There is usually free viewing software in the Microsoft Office suite, but the lack of a free viewer in Microsoft Project is a major barrier to entry, so provide free viewing software from MS. Also, the price is high, so it would be helpful if it could be a little cheaper.
